How to deal with frequent internal heat: a comprehensive guide from diet to lifestyle habits

Frequent internal heat manifests as oral ulcers, sore throat, constipation and other symptoms, which are often related to improper diet, disordered work and rest, or a body that is overheated. Conditioning needs to be fromDiet adjustment, living habits, emotional managementThree aspects should be considered, and if necessary, it can be combined with traditional Chinese medicine conditioning or diet therapy. The key is to reduce spicy food, increase water intake, maintain a regular schedule, and avoid staying up late. If symptoms persist, it is recommended to consult a doctor to rule out other diseases.

Dietary conditioning: the key to clearing away heat and reducing fire

Good choice when getting angryLight and vitamin-richfoods, such as winter melon, pears, mung beans, etc., and avoid spicy and greasy foods such as barbecue and hot pot. Recommended by Chinese medicineLotus seed heart tea, chrysanthemum teaWait for drinks to clear away heat, but those with weak constitutions need to be cautious. For example, "herbal tea" is commonly used in Guangdong, but it needs to be selected according to your physical constitution. In addition, drink no less than 1.5 liters of water every day, and add a small amount of honey to moisturize.

Lifestyle habits: Reduce the triggers of getting angry

Staying up late and being stressed can easily lead to strong liver fire. It is recommended thatGo to bed before 23:00, ensure 7 hours of sleep every day. Appropriate exercise such as yoga and walking can promote metabolism, but avoid excessive sweating and depletion of yin. Professor Zhang from Beijing University of Chinese Medicine pointed out that emotional anxiety can aggravate internal heat, which can be relieved through meditation or deep breathing. A humidifier can be used when the room is dry to avoid environmental factors causing dryness and heat.

Traditional Chinese Medicine Conditioning and Precautions

Long-term inflammation may beYin deficiency constitution, you can consult a Chinese medicine practitioner to take Zhibai Dihuang Pills (manufacturer: Tongrentang) and other Chinese patent medicines. Dietary remedies such as "Tremella Lily Soup" are suitable for daily conditioning, but should be used with caution by diabetic patients. If persistent fever or severe ulcers occur, infections and other diseases need to be ruled out. Children and pregnant women who suffer from internal heat should give priority to physical cooling or medication under the guidance of a doctor.

Summary: Systematic conditioning is more effective

Adjust the need for excessive heatmulti-pronged approach: Symptoms can be relieved through diet in the short term, and work, rest and mood need to be improved in the long term. Avoid relying on cooling drugs to avoid damage to the spleen and stomach. Recording changes in diet and symptoms can help identify personal triggers. For those with severe or recurring symptoms, it is recommended to combine traditional Chinese and Western medicine examinations to formulate a personalized plan.
